Event: 01/24/2002
Employee Fell 18 Feet While Erecting a Steel Beam

On January 24, 2002, Employee #1, a connector, fell approximately 18.5 feet during a steel erection process, while trying to make connection. He was wearing the appropriate fall protection equipment, but the equipment was not tied off at the time of the accident. He died at the scene.
